Поделиться через


HttpPutAttribute Класс

Определение

Определяет действие, поддерживающее метод HTTP PUT.

public ref class HttpPutAttribute : Microsoft::AspNetCore::Mvc::Routing::HttpMethodAttribute
public class HttpPutAttribute : Microsoft.AspNetCore.Mvc.Routing.HttpMethodAttribute
type HttpPutAttribute = class
    inherit HttpMethodAttribute
Public Class HttpPutAttribute
Inherits HttpMethodAttribute
Наследование
HttpPutAttribute

Конструкторы

HttpPutAttribute()

Создает новый экземпляр HttpPutAttribute.

HttpPutAttribute(String)

Создает новый HttpPutAttribute объект с заданным шаблоном маршрута.

Свойства

HttpMethods

Список методов HTTP, поддерживаемых этим поставщиком действий.

(Унаследовано от HttpMethodAttribute)
Name

Получает имя маршрута. Имя маршрута можно использовать для создания связи с использованием определенного маршрута вместо того, чтобы полагаться на выбор маршрута на основе заданного набора значений маршрута.

(Унаследовано от HttpMethodAttribute)
Order

Возвращает порядок маршрутов. Порядок выполнения маршрута определяется порядком. Сначала выполняются маршруты с более низким порядком. Если маршрут не указывает значение, он получает значение Order или значение по умолчанию 0, если RouteAttribute не определяет значение на контроллере.

(Унаследовано от HttpMethodAttribute)
Template

Шаблон маршрута. Может иметь значение null.

(Унаследовано от HttpMethodAttribute)

Явные реализации интерфейса

IRouteTemplateProvider.Order

Возвращает порядок маршрутов. Порядок выполнения маршрута определяется порядком. Сначала выполняются маршруты с более низким порядком. Если маршрут не указывает значение, он получает значение по умолчанию 0. Значение NULL для свойства Order означает, что пользователь не указал явный порядок маршрута.

(Унаследовано от HttpMethodAttribute)

Применяется к